Cleaning

Cleaning Ninja and Vitamix blenders is easy to do. Just pour some water and a bit of soap into the blenders container after using it and run it on low speed for about 30 seconds.

You can effectively clean the blades. Inside of the container using this method recommended by both brands. Gently scrub any spots with a soft brush or sponge to easily remove any leftover residue without damaging the surface. The containers are also convenient as they are safe to be placed in the rack of your dishwasher for cleaning purposes.

Ninjas blender container has a user-friendly design with surfaces that stop food from getting stuck in tight spots easily accessible for cleaning tasks. Likewise, Vitamix jars are crafted to self-clean. Simply fill them halfway with water and a bit of soap, blend at high speed for a minute and rinse well afterward.

Price comparison

When it comes to choosing the right blender for your kitchen, price can be a significant factor. Below is a comparative overview of the prices for Ninja Blender vs Vitamix blenders to help you understand the value each brand offers.

BrandEntry-Level ModelMid-Range ModelHigh-End Model
Ninja$80-$100$120-$200$200-$250
Vitamix$350-$400$450-$600$600-$750

Ninja blenders provide affordability with the entry-level model priced below $100, appealing to price-conscious consumers. Mid-range models offer more features at moderate prices, suitable for those looking for balance. High-end Ninja models compare favorably against premium Vitamix blenders at a lower cost.

Vitamix blenders signify a higher investment, with their starting prices in the mid-$300s. The brand’s reputation for durability and performance reflects in their pricing structure. Models in the $600-$750 range exemplify the top-tier gadgets in their lineup, targeting enthusiasts and professionals who demand unrivaled quality.

Selecting between Ninja and Vitamix depends on your budget and blending requirements. While Ninja offers budget-friendly options, Vitamix is an investment in premium blending capabilities. Each brand caters to different segments of the market. Ensuring there’s a perfect blender for every user.

Size comparison

The Ninja blender is generally lighter than the Vitamix. Making it a more accessible option for some users. For instance, the Vitamix weighs around 10 pounds, while the Ninja is lighter at about four or five pounds. Additionally, size may play a role in your decision-making process based on available space in your kitchen. The compact design of the Ninja and its lighter weight can make it an appealing choice for those with limited countertop or storage space.

FAQs

1. What’s the difference between Ninja blender vs Vitamix blenders?

Ninja blenders are known for their ice-crushing ability and affordability, while Vitamix blenders are high-performance, commercial-grade machines that can handle a variety of tasks.

2. Can both Ninja and Vitamix be used as juicers or mixers?

Yes, both brands offer models that work well as mixers and can also juice fruits and vegetables, but they may not replace a dedicated juicer if you’re looking for maximum nutrient extraction.

3. Which blender is better at handling tough ingredients quickly?

Vitamix blenders generally have stronger motors providing high-speed blending, making them excellent at breaking down tougher ingredients in less time.

4. Are Ninja blenders less expensive than Vitamix?

Typically, Ninja blenders come at a lower price point compared to the often more expensive Vitamix models which offer professional-grade features suitable for heavy use.
